Loan Business Relationship Manager Industry: Financial Services / SME Financing / Business Lending Location: Chinatown, Singapore Working Hours: Monday to Friday, 9 am – 6 pm Salary: SGD 4,000 – SGD 5,000 + Commission + Performance Bonus Job Summary We are seeking a Loan Business Relationship Manager to support client acquisition and portfolio growth within the SME financing sector, with a focus on unsecured working capital loans for businesses in Singapore. The role involves managing the full financing process, including business development, preliminary credit assessment, loan structuring, deal execution, and post-disbursement account management. Key Responsibilities Build and maintain strong client relationships by providing suitable financing solutions for both personal and corporate loan requirements. Identify and develop new business opportunities to expand the client portfolio and support revenue growth. Review and assess loan applications, including basic credit evaluation and risk considerations, in accordance with company guidelines and regulatory requirements. Coordinate with internal credit and underwriting teams to facilitate accurate and timely loan processing and approvals. Maintain a strong understanding of the company’s financing products and services to provide relevant recommendations to clients. Participate in networking activities, business events, and industry engagements to develop professional connections and business opportunities. Keep up to date with market developments, industry trends, and regulatory changes to support business and client needs effectively. Job Requirements Minimum 3–5 years of experience in SME financing, business loan sales, unsecured lending, or related financial services. Experience in originating and managing unsecured business loan transactions in the Singapore market. Knowledge of SME financial analysis, including interpretation of financial statements and cash flow assessment. Familiarity with basic credit assessment principles and financing processes. Experience in managing business development and client relationships within SME financing. Existing network of SME clients, brokers, or referral partners will be an advantage.
